FitzPatrick Table 1. Current Design Basis Flood Hazards for Use in the MSA Mechanism Stillwater Waves/ Design Basis Reference Elevation Runup Hazard Elevation Local Intense Precipitation Not included Not included Not included FHHR Table 4-1 in DB in DB in DB Streams and Rivers Not included Not included Not included FHRR Table 4-1 in DB in DB in DB Failure of Dams and Onsite Water Control/Storage Structures Not included Not included Not included FHRR Table 4-1 in DB in DB in DB Storm Surge Storm Surge 254.1 ft 7.9 ft 262 ft FHRR Table 4-1 USLS35 USLS35 Storm Surge at Screenwell 254.0 ft 1.0 ft 255 ft FHRR Table 4-1 USLS35 USLS35 Seiche Not included Not included Not included FHRR Table 4-1 in DB in DB in DB Tsunami Not included Not included Not included FHRR Table 4-1 in DB in DB in DB Ice-Induced Flooding Not included Not included Not included FHRR Table 4-1 in DB in DB in DB
FitzPatrick Table 1. Current Design Basis Flood Hazards for Use in the MSA Mechanism Stillwater Waves/ Design Basis Reference Elevation Runup Hazard Elevation Channel Migrations/Diversions Not included Not included Not included FHRR Table 4-1 in DB in DB in DB Note: Reported values are rounded to the nearest one-tenth of a foot.
FitzPatrick Table 2. Reevaluated Flood Hazards for Flood-Causing Mechanisms for Use in the MSA Mechanism Stillwater Waves/ Reevaluated Reference Elevation Runup Hazard Elevation Local Intense Precipitation 272.8 ft Minimal 272.8 ft FHRR Table 4-1 and FHRR USLS35 USLS35 Appendix A Streams and Rivers Unnamed Stream 272.8 ft Not 272.8 ft FHRR Table 4-4 USLS35 applicable USLS35 Storm Surge PMSS + PMP + Waves 252.8 ft 15.2 ft 268.0 ft FHRR Sect 3.4.3 & Table 4-1 USLS35 USLS35 FHRR Table 4-1 Note 1: The licensee is expected to develop flood event duration parameters and applicable flood associated effects to conduct the MSA. The staff will evaluate the flood event duration parameters (including warning time and period of inundation) and flood associated effects during its review of the MSA.
Note 2: Reevaluated hazard mechanisms bounded by the current design basis (see Table 1) are not included in this table.
Note 3: Reported values are rounded to the nearest one-tenth of a foot.
